Objectives: To examine the effect of yoga training on high sensitivity C reactive protein (hs-CRP) and lipid profile levels in railway engine drivers working in metropolis.
Methods: Male drivers of Indian railways, age ranged from 30 to 42 yrs with no known medical disorders, were randomized to yoga group (n=16) and control group (n=16). At the baseline and after completion of one month yoga training both the groups were assessed for hs-CRP and lipid profile levels. The yoga group practiced in a set of yoga techniques for 1 hr. daily in the morning along with daily routine work, while control group engaged in daily routine work only.
Results: Statistically significant reduction (p<0.01) was evident in both hs-CRP and serum total cholesterol.
Conclusion: Yoga based lifestyle modifications could contribute to prevention of coronary artery disease.Â
